When ITIN Renewal is Required
Your ITIN requires renewal if it has not been used on a federal tax return for three consecutive tax years. The IRS also operates a rolling expiration schedule. Under this schedule, ITINs issued before 2013 with middle digits 80–99 have expired. Additionally, ITINs with middle digits 70–79 were set to expire starting in 2024. The IRS typically announces these middle-digit expiration years in advance on its website. You must renew your ITIN before filing your next tax return if it has expired or is scheduled for expiration. Failure to do so will result in the IRS rejecting your tax return, potentially delaying any refunds or causing penalties. It is critical to check your ITIN's validity proactively rather than waiting for IRS correspondence.
Required Documents for ITIN Renewal
To renew your ITIN, you will need to complete IRS Form W-7 and submit it with supporting documentation. The primary document required to prove your identity and foreign status is a valid, unexpired passport. If you do not have a passport, other acceptable identification documents may be used, but a passport is the preferred and most straightforward option. You should also include a copy of your most recent U.S. federal tax return. If you have previously received a notice from the IRS regarding your ITIN, such as an old ITIN notice or a CP-48 notice, include a copy of that as well. Ensure all submitted documents are original or certified copies from the issuing agency. The IRS uses these documents to verify your identity and foreign status before reissuing your ITIN.
The ITIN Renewal Application Process
The process for ITIN renewal involves completing Form W-7, 'Application for IRS Individual Taxpayer Identification Number.' Ensure you check the box indicating you are renewing an existing ITIN. You will then submit this form along with the required supporting documents. You have two primary options for submitting your application: directly to the IRS or through a Certified Acceptance Agent (CAA). Sending your application directly to the IRS can take significantly longer, often several months, as they must verify your original documents. Using a CAA, such as itin.net, expedites this process. A CAA can verify your original identification documents, such as your passport, and send copies to the IRS, allowing you to keep your originals. This typically reduces the processing time to 5–10 business days for the CAA verification step, with the IRS then processing the application.
Common Pitfalls for Dependent Spouses in Qatar
Dependent spouses in Qatar face specific challenges during ITIN renewal. A common mistake is relying on the IRS to send a CP-48 notice; many individuals do not receive one, leading to unexpected rejections when they file their tax returns. Another pitfall is name discrepancies. Ensure the name on your Form W-7 exactly matches your passport and any previous IRS correspondence. Mismatches, even minor ones, can cause delays or rejections. For those who have been out of the U.S. for extended periods, ensuring your foreign status is correctly represented is also key. Incorrectly completing Form W-7, particularly the sections related to your reason for needing an ITIN or your foreign status, is another frequent error. Always double-check all fields before submission.

Practical tips
- Use the same legal name across Form W-7, your passport, and any prior IRS correspondence—mismatched name fields are the most common rejection.
- Verify your ITIN's status proactively through the IRS website or a CAA before tax season to avoid last-minute complications.
- When submitting documents, ensure they are either originals or certified copies from the issuing agency; uncertified copies will be rejected.
- If you previously had an ITIN, include any prior ITIN notices (like CP-565 or CP-48) with your renewal application to help the IRS locate your record.
- Ensure your current U.S. federal tax return is complete and accurate before submitting it with your Form W-7 renewal application.

Do I need to be physically present in the U.S. to renew my ITIN?
No, you do not need to be physically present in the U.S. to renew your ITIN. You can complete the process from Qatar by submitting your application and supporting documents, either directly to the IRS or through a Certified Acceptance Agent (CAA) who can verify your documents remotely or in person if you are visiting.
What if my passport has expired?
If your passport has expired, it cannot be used as a primary identification document for ITIN renewal. You must obtain a new, valid passport or use other acceptable identification documents as outlined by the IRS. Check the IRS website or consult with a CAA for a full list of alternative identification.
Can I renew my ITIN if I haven't filed a U.S. tax return in years?
Yes, you can renew your ITIN even if you haven't filed a U.S. tax return in several years, provided your ITIN has expired due to non-use for three consecutive years or by the IRS's middle-digit expiration schedule. You will typically need to file a current tax return along with your renewal application.

Will I receive a new ITIN number when I renew?
In most cases, you will be assigned the same ITIN number. The renewal process updates your existing record with the IRS. However, if your original ITIN was issued under specific circumstances or if there are issues with your record, the IRS may issue a new number, though this is less common.
